PTI Swabi Jalsa will be held on next Sunday. The said political meeting or rally will be held on December 25, 2016.

Tehreek e Insaf chairman Mr. Imran Khan will address the jalsa e aam.

In a Facebook page video message Imran Khan said that:-

“There will two topics for Swabi jalsa. First will be Panama leaks and other will about CPEC. The said video clip has duration of one minute. He told that the CPEC should be more beneficent to all parts of Pakistan.

Jalsa will be start at 02:00 PM. Imran Khan invited peoples to come and join this public awareness campaign.

Panama Leaks Issue

Panama leaks issue is in supreme court. for more than two months, In last hearing chief justice supreme court Mr. Anwar Zaheer Jamali ordered to make new bench. Now new chief Justice will take oath on December 31, 2016.

CPEC Issue

CPEC is abbreviation of China-Pakistan Economic Corridor. It is very historical and long term project between Government of China and Government of Pakistan.

While lot other neighboring countries are also taking interests to join this mega project. Within Pakistan motorways, roads networks, power houses and other infrastructure are being developed. Previous Big Political Activity of PTI – Islamabad Lock-down

Imran Khan announced lock-down of Islamabad city on 2 November 2016. But he then postponed this step and organized an rally near Faizabad Chowk.
